An EAP is a confidential service available by many organizations. It offers a range of resources designed to support employees in dealing with personal challenges. This can cover counseling for a wide range of issues, such as anxiety, marital difficulties, debt issues, and substance abuse.

Moreover, EAPs often provide resources for productivity. These programs can be invaluable in helping employees preserve their well-being and succeed both personally and professionally.

Defining an Employee Assistance Program (EAP)

An Worker Assistance Program (EAP) is a secure resource offered by companies to aid their workforce. EAPs deliver a range of programs designed to address both personal and work-related problems that may influence an employee's performance.

These services can comprise support groups, legal advice, and tools for mental health. EAPs are commonly free or low-cost to employees and are secure.
